Pedro Pascal shares surreal experience of filming 'Avengers: Doomsday'
'Avengers: Doomsday' is scheduled to release in cinemas on December 18
Pedro Pascal has finally shared his surreal experience of filming Avengers: Doomsday.
The 51-year-old actor recently appeared on Good Morning America, where he opened up about starring in the MCU sci-fi film.
Pedro, who is all set to reprise his role as Reed Richards in the forthcoming sci-fi movie, said being a part of the film was a dream come true for him.
During the interview, The Last of Us star also appreciated the star cast of the movie.
“I’m looking around and I’m seeing a varying Avengers half costume, in costume. It felt like some kind of Avengers retreat..," said Pedro.
"It was like having a dream but it was totally real," he added.
In addition to Pedro, Avengers: Doomsday also stars Chris Hemsworth, Chris Evans, Benedict Cumberbatch, Vanessa Kirby, and many more.
Robert Downey Jr will play the role of villain in the film.
"I think also appreciation for validation is demonstrated in perspiration. So I worked my ass off to make sure that I was so prepared," the actor said during an appearance on the Conversations for our Daughter podcast.
Directed by the Russo brothers, the highly anticipated film is scheduled to release in cinemas on December 18.
